That looks like a shaker grate to me, move the crank back and forth and shake the ashes down to the ash pan. Some of the old kitchen ranges had them in a triangular shape that rotated to drop the ash down while keeping the burning coal on top. My insert has flat finger type grates with a crank handle that you rock back and forth to shake the ash down while retaining the burning coal on top. If you go to far you will dump the fire and unburnt coal also.
